admin 管理员组

文章数量: 1184232


2024年3月13日发(作者:源代码怎么发送给别人)

响应式网页设计已经成为了现代网页设计的重要趋势。它不仅能

够使网页在不同设备上有良好的展示效果,还可以提供更好的用户体

验。在响应式网页设计中,滚动效果是非常常见的一种实现方式。本

文将介绍一些常见的滚动效果实现方法。

1. 背景图滚动效果

背景图滚动效果是一种非常常见且直观的滚动效果。它可以通过

CSS的background-position属性和JavaScript来实现。首先,我们

可以设定一个具有背景图的元素,然后通过改变background-position

的值来实现滚动效果。为了实现平滑的滚动效果,可以使用CSS的

transition属性来设置过渡效果。而JavaScript可以用来监听滚动事

件并动态改变background-position的值。

2. 文字滚动效果

文字滚动效果让文字在页面上滚动起来,给人一种流动的感觉。

实现文字滚动效果的方法很多,其中一种常见的方法是使用CSS的

animation属性。我们可以定义一个包含文字的容器,然后通过在CSS

里面定义一个动画,将文字进行滚动。通过设置animation的相应属

性,比如动画的持续时间、延迟等,可以控制滚动效果的速度和效果。

3. 图片滚动效果

图片滚动效果可以让图片在页面上连续滚动,展示多张图片。一

种常见的实现方法是使用CSS的transform和transition属性。我们

可以将图片放在一个容器中,然后通过设置transform的translateX

属性来实现图片的水平滚动。通过设置transition的属性,可以实现

平滑的滚动过渡效果。

4. 视差滚动效果

视差滚动效果是一种能够给用户带来更强烈视觉冲击的滚动效果。

它可以通过背景图和前景元素之间的差异来实现。一种常见的实现方

法是使用CSS的transform和transition属性以及JavaScript。我们

可以通过监听滚动事件来改变视差元素的位置,从而实现视差滚动效

果。

5. 淡入淡出滚动效果

淡入淡出滚动效果可以给用户一种渐进的浏览体验。它可以通过

CSS的opacity属性和transition属性来实现。我们可以在CSS中定

义一个包含图片或文本的容器,然后通过改变opacity的值来实现淡

入淡出效果。通过设置transition的属性,可以调整淡入淡出的持续

时间和速度。

总结:响应式网页设计中的滚动效果能够给用户带来更好的视觉

和浏览体验。本文介绍了一些常见的滚动效果实现方法,包括背景图

滚动效果、文字滚动效果、图片滚动效果、视差滚动效果和淡入淡出

滚动效果。这些方法可以通过CSS和JavaScript来实现,能够为网页

添加更多的动态元素,提升用户对网页的兴趣和互动性。在实际应用

中,可以根据具体需求选择适合的方法来实现想要的滚动效果。


本文标签: 滚动 效果 实现